Estimated Cost Range
$1,200 - $2,800 (smaller scope)
$4,500 - $9,000 (larger scope)
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Basic Water Filtration System | $1,200 - $2,800 |
| Reverse Osmosis System | $2,500 - $6,000 |
| Water Softening System | $1,500 - $3,500 |
| Whole House Water Treatment | $4,500 - $9,000 |
| UV Water Purification | $2,000 - $4,500 |
| Water System Maintenance | $200 - $800 |
Factors Affecting Pricing
Water treatment services in Madison, TN, typically involve the installation, maintenance, or upgrade of systems designed to improve water quality for residential or commercial properties. Understanding the scope and materials involved can help in assessing project costs and options.
- Materials: Common materials include filtration media, resin, and piping components suitable for local water conditions.
- Size and Scope: Projects range from small point-of-entry systems to large-scale commercial setups, depending on water volume and quality needs.
- Labor Complexity: Installation complexity varies based on system type, existing plumbing, and property layout, influencing labor requirements.
- Permitting: Some systems may require permits from local authorities, especially for larger or commercial installations.
- Extras: Additional features such as UV sterilizers, water softeners, or backflow preventers can be included to enhance system performance.
